Frequently asked questions

Does a frontend developer or web developer earn more in Belgium?
A web developer earns more, at about € 139.000 per year vs € 129.000 for a frontend developer — roughly 8% (€ 10.000) more.
What is the salary range for these roles in Belgium?
A frontend developer typically earns € 84.900–€ 182.900, while a web developer earns € 91.500–€ 197.100 per year.
How much do these jobs pay per month in Belgium?
On a monthly basis before tax, a frontend developer averages about € 10.800 and a web developer about € 11.600.
How do entry-level salaries compare?
At the 10th percentile in Belgium, a frontend developer earns about € 84.900 while a web developer earns about € 91.500 per year.
How do senior-level salaries compare?
At the 90th percentile in Belgium, a frontend developer earns about € 182.900 while a web developer earns about € 197.100 per year.
